Blues rock galore with Red and the Revelers. Just the plain approach would have been acceptable, but they have that certain spice. Like that addiction to cinnamon in your coffee. Their music brings as much joy and life to the party as any pill. There’s no post party guilt after this. This is their latest single, Shattered Lives.
This song has become incredibly popular, in quite a short period of time. With a blues riff that sounds familiar but has that bright spot-we are underway. The brass comes in with a stylish attack that you wouldn’t expect, bringing forward joy and plenty of merriment. If the vocals aren’t something to covet and award, I don’t know what to tell a music fan like you. The riff rings out in the background, the chorus having a powerful wave. The harmonics and calculated brass flourishes bring in quite a lot of that spicy flavour you would be addicted to. The breakdown is a catchy, funky and groovy section-feeding a bridge which the sax dominates. If you aren’t singing the chorus the second time around, you need therapy. Red and the Revelers have pitch perfect execution. This truly is serene swamp soul from the South. A Spotify bio never lies, only builds up the artist exactly like they’d want.
Don’t cover yourself up with this track just yet. With their 2019 album The Wizard and the Witch, Red and the Revelers show that they dominate this kind of sound.
